I spent some time this morning with my friend Eric, the coffee roaster at Earth's General Store here in Edmonton. Our discussion included talk about mutual acquaintances who are interested in good food and drink.

It got me to thinking about an event that I want EnAct to put on: a local food festival. It would be during harvest time in the fall, and we could involve all kinds off people, from foodies to chefs to restaurants. All of the food would be sourced at least 95% from within 160km of Edmonton (100 miles).

There would be some type of judging, with dishes made from ingredients from inside of Edmonton's boundaries having a point advantage of some kind.

We could raise money at this event, and it would draw in all sorts of people, many of whom are already tuned in to the local food movement, but aren't as involved as they could be.

It would be loads of fun, it would encourage experimentation and creativity, and there would be so much potential for connections of all kinds to be made.
